## Server Release 3.12.0 18 March 2020

### Important
- New feature WebQuery that allows user to access to query system using http(s) and json. 

### Added
- New query commands `apikeyadd`, `apikeydel` and `apikeylist`
  for managing API keys used in WebQuery
- New permissions `b_virtualserver_apikey_add` and `b_virtualserver_apikey_manage` that restrict who can create/delete/list API keys.
- New possible value for parameter `query_protocols` named `http` and `https` that enables WebQuery
- New parameters `query_http_ip` and `query_http_port` that define where WebQuery can be reached, default is all interfaces on port `10080`
- New parameters `query_https_ip` and `query_https_port` that define where WebQuery can be reached, default is all interfaces on port `10443`

### Changed
- macOS 10.14 Mojave is required from now on
- Raised version of snapshots and added support for API keys 

### Fixed
- Whisper bug that resulted in users not being able to receive whispers
- Removed requirement of having a cpu with POPCNT for 32bit version, and added an appropriate error message for the 64bit version
- Deploying snapshots will import client and channel permissions, again

## Server Release 3.11.0 15 January 2020

### Important
- Channel with deprecated codecs (Speex/CELT) are being updated to use Opus instead.

### Added
- The query command `privilegekeylist` also returns the `token_customset` now.
- The query command `channellist` has a new option `-banners`

### Changed
- Because of degraded performance on larger servers, the new hint system has been disabled per default.
- Made further improvements to timeout and latency handling for larger servers.

### Fixed
- Adding or removing user in ServerQuery groups may have returned invalid error codes.
- Changing `serverinstance_guest_serverquery_group` properly ensures only
  ServerQuery groups can be assigned.

## Server Release 3.10.2 20 November 2019

### Fixed
- No more `invalid parameter` when user had no active TeamSpeak-Account (myTS).
- Using the initial privilege key on login resulted in a crash.

## Server Release 3.10.1 18 November 2019

### Fixed
- Whispers check `i_client_whisper_power` and `i_client_needed_whisper_power` permissions again.

